We are seeking a results-driven Business Development Manager to join our wider sales team. This role is pivotal in supporting the delivery of top-line sales targets and driving growth across key sectors including Government, Healthcare, and Education. You will work collaboratively with the team on multiple opportunities while taking ownership of your own pipeline of smaller opportunities, leading them through to successful conversion.

This position offers a hybrid working arrangement with regular travel across the UK, so flexibility and a full UK driving licence are essential. If you have proven experience in business development within the Facilities Management sector and a strong track record of winning new business through innovative solutions, we would love to hear from you.

Key Responsibilities
  • Support the delivery of top-line sales targets in line with commercial objectives.
  • Assist in developing and executing the sales strategy aligned with the country’s overall commercial plan.
  • Define key markets, geographies, and targets in collaboration with the sector commercial team.
  • Own the end-to-end sales process for assigned opportunities, ensuring successful conversion.
  • Implement ISS’s commercial processes and tools effectively across all activities.
  • Identify and execute strategic sales initiatives to position ISS as the preferred partner.
  • Contribute to key sales processes and prioritise customer engagement activities.
  • Direct, develop, and motivate subject matter experts and support teams to enhance the sales process.
  • Act as a role model for CRM culture and best practices.
About You
  • Proven Business Development experience gained within the Facilities Management sector - ideally across Government, Healthcare, or Education.
  • Strong track record of delivering growth and improving profitability.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ively within a wider team.
  • Demonstrated success in converting business and solutioning bids through creative, customer-focused approaches.
  • Excellent communication skills, high work capacity, and strong interpersonal empathy.
  • Full UK driving licence.

How to prepare for a job interview at ISS Facility Services UK

✨Know Your Sector Inside Out

Before the interview, dive deep into the Facilities Management sector, especially focusing on Government, Healthcare, and Education. Understand the latest trends, challenges, and opportunities in these areas. This knowledge will not only impress your interviewers but also help you tailor your responses to show how you can drive growth.

✨Showcase Your Success Stories

Prepare specific examples of your past achievements in business development. Highlight instances where you've successfully converted opportunities into sales, particularly through innovative solutions. Use metrics to quantify your success, as numbers speak volumes in this field.

✨Demonstrate Team Collaboration

Since this role involves working collaboratively with a wider sales team, be ready to discuss how you've effectively worked with others in previous roles. Share examples of how you’ve motivated teams or collaborated with subject matter experts to enhance the sales process.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are thoughtful questions about the company's sales strategy and how they define key markets.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you understand how you can contribute to their goals. It’s also a great way to demonstrate your strategic thinking skills.
